Tilt Measurements in Mechatronic Devices and Mobile Microrobots
A review of the author’s own research on tilt measurements in mechatronic devices by means of micromachined accelerometers is presented. This comprehensive study addresses such issues as adjusting metrological properties of a tilt sensor for the application in a specific kind of a mechatronic device, systematizing problems pertaining to tilt measurements, applying various methods of decreasing uncertainty of tilt measurements, performing related experimental studies using custom test rigs, and building novel prototypes of tilt sensors. Due to the implementation of the proposed measurement techniques, considerations and novel ideas, it is possible to determine tilt either in a much simpler way, which translates to lower cost, or much more precisely, depending on particular requirements to be satisfied.

Engineering Transactions (formerly Rozprawy Inżynierskie) is a refereed international journal founded in 1952. The journal promotes research and practice in engineering science and provides a forum for interdisciplinary publications combining mechanics with: Material science, Mechatronics, Biomechanics and Biotechnologies, Environmental science, Photonics, Information technologies, Other engineering applications. The journal publishes original papers covering a broad area of research activities including: experimental and hybrid techniques, analytical and numerical approaches. Review articles and special issues are also welcome. Following long tradition, all articles are peer reviewed and our expert referees ensure that the papers accepted for publication comply with high scientific standards. Engineering Transactions is a quarterly journal intended to be interesting and useful for the researchers and practitioners in academic and industrial communities.
